On November 3, Kim Kardashian’s brand Skims announced the appointment of Diarrha N’Diaye as its Executive Vice President of Beauty & Fragrance. In her new role, N’Diaye will oversee product development, brand strategy, and innovation for Skims Beauty, which is gearing up for its official launch.
N’Diaye founded her own brand, Ami Colé, in 2021, earning widespread recognition for its inclusive range of products celebrating melanin-rich skin tones. However, in 2024, she announced that the brand would be closing due to rising operating costs. The decision left many in the beauty community deeply saddened.

Earlier this year, Skims acquired Kardashian’s previous beauty venture, SKKN by Kim, from Coty Inc. The acquisition included both skincare and makeup divisions and unified Skims’ three major pillars—fashion, fragrance, and beauty—under one cohesive brand strategy.
In July, Skims introduced its first beauty-adjacent product, the Seamless Sculpt Face Wrap, a collagen-infused “facial shapewear” mask designed to contour the jawline overnight. The product sold out within hours, sparking conversation for its innovative design that merges Skims’ shapewear expertise with skincare technology.
